Celebrate your big day in timeless style with our Red Rose & Hypericum Groom Buttonhole, handcrafted by Upminster Florist in Upminster. This elegant buttonhole features a luxurious red rose, delicate gypsophila, rich red hypericum berries and glossy aralia leaves, all expertly bound with a premium red satin ribbon for a polished, romantic finish.

Designed to sit beautifully on the groom's lapel, this classic red and white combination adds a sophisticated pop of colour that complements a wide range of suit styles and wedding themes, from traditional to modern. Each piece is carefully made by our skilled florists to ensure it looks fresh, balanced and picture-perfect throughout your special day.

The price includes 4 matching groom buttonholes, ideal for the groom, best man and key members of the wedding party.
